Quick Summary

Yes, Close Enough (2020) contains 9 content warnings : Grief / bereavement (major focus), Infidelity, Body horror, Vomit / emesis (emetophobia), Explicit sexual content / nudity, Alcohol abuse (depicted), Drug use (depicted), Gore / graphic violence, Gun violence.

Check the full breakdown below before you watch.

Mental Health & Emotional

Season 1 2/5Depicted

Characters grapple with the disappointments of adult life and lost ambitions played comedically

Season 2 2/5Depicted

Underlying themes of millennial disillusionment and coping with failure continue

Season 3 3/5Depicted

Final season addresses growing up and letting go with more emotional resonance beneath the comedy
